    Hands-On New Orleans Cooking Class With Brunch Drinks

    Cook and eat a New Orleans menu with brunch drinks

    4.9 stars• 10.4K reviews
    From$162/ personincl. taxes and fees

    Duration

    2 hours and 30 minutes

    Ideal For

    Up to 10 people

    Includes

    Meal, recipes, apron

    Highlights

    Cut, season, and cook alongside an expert chef at the New Orleans School of Cooking, then sit down to enjoy the meal you made. Expect a small, interactive class with shared cooktops.

    • Prepare Corn & Crab Bisque, Crab Cake Benedict, and Bananas Foster
    • Cook hands-on in a small group with a maximum of 10 guests
    • Follow an expert chef as you build each dish step by step
    • Sit down and eat the full meal you created
    • Take home recipes and a New Orleans School of Cooking apron

    Things to know

    Maximum class size is 10 guests using 5 cooktops. Singles may be paired with another individual. Participant price applies to ages 18 and older.

    Cancellation Policy

    Full refund with 48-hour advance notice. Full refund if the operator cancels due to weather or other unforeseen circumstances. No-shows are charged the full price. No rescheduling within 48 hours of class start time or after it has passed.

    This cooking school really seems to hit the mark for both locals and tourists looking to dive into authentic Creole and Cajun cuisine. The hands-on and demonstration classes come up repeatedly as trip highlights, with people raving about how the experience blends cooking instruction with cultural history and plenty of laughs. You'll learn to make classics like gumbo, jambalya, barbecue shrimp and grits, and bananas foster, and the dishes actually turn out delicious. The instructors get tons of love by name: Chef Eric, Austin, Chef T, Chef Greg, Chef Michael, and others all earn praise for being charismatic, knowledgeable, and genuinely entertaining. People mention the friendly atmosphere and say it's worth every penny, often calling it one of the best things they did in the city. There are a couple things to keep in mind, though. One reviewer had a frustrating experience with the demo class where the instructor seemed impatient and unwilling to accommodate their party sitting together, which really soured what should have been a fun outing. Another person mentioned difficulty getting through to book a group class initially, though that eventually got sorted out. Parking in the area is expensive, so plan to Uber or budget accordingly. Most people recommend arriving early since classes fill up fast and good seats go quickly. One person walked out over political comments from an instructor, which seems like an isolated incident but worth noting. Overall, the overwhelmingly positive feedback suggests this is a genuinely fun, informative experience that gives you both good food and a deeper appreciation for New Orleans culinary culture.
